Plus, it's the wrong time of year to be knitting, but I'm doing that too! Here's the pattern for a twisted scarf I'm working on. The scarf takes about 6 oz. of worsted weight yarn with size 8 needles.
Cast on 20 stitches and knit the first row.
Knit 8, turn and knit the 8 back.
Knit 6, turn and knit the 6 back.
Knit 4, turn and knit the 4 back.
Knit all 20 stitches across.
Repeat until the scarf is the desired length.
